We know you rely on 7-Eleven to be open when you need us. As we all navigate through the changes that have come as a result of the COVID-19 (coronavirus) pandemic, you can continue to count on us.

Whether you’re sheltering in place, working from home, or putting in long hours in an essential role, we want you to know that your neighborhood 7-Eleven stores are doing everything they can to remain open for you. Your safety, along with the safety of our Franchisees and employees remains our top priority. We continue to enhance our health and safety standards and have made temporary business changes in stores to make sure you can get what you need in a safe, clean environment.

In the coming days we will be adding extra measures that support up-to-date safety recommendations, including installing sneeze guards at sales counters and visual floor markers in checkout lines that reinforce social distancing. We ask that you help us practice social distancing in our stores, follow our recommended purchasing limits and practice kindness and patience with our hardworking Franchisees and employees.

If you prefer to shop from home, 7NOW Delivery can bring grocery staples like milk and bread, over-the-counter medicine, household goods, a range of craveable food and beverage options like pizza and Slurpee® drinks, beer and wine in participating markets, and more to your door. Through the end of April, we will waive the delivery fee with the promo code FREE4U. When placing an order, you can let us know if you’d like your delivery to be “contactless” and your goods will be left at your door by the driver. About 7-Eleven, Inc.

7-Eleven, Inc. is the premier name and largest chain in the convenience-retailing industry. Based in Irving, Texas, 7-Eleven operates, franchises and/or licenses more than 70,000 stores in 17 countries, including 11,800 in North America. Known for its iconic brands such as Slurpee®, Big Bite® and Big Gulp®, 7-Eleven has expanded into high-quality sandwiches, salads, side dishes, cut fruit and protein boxes, as well as pizza, chicken wings and mini beef tacos. 7-Eleven offers customers industry-leading private brand products under the 7-Select™ brand including healthy options, decadent treats and everyday favorites, at an outstanding value. Customers can earn and redeem points on various items in stores nationwide through its 7Rewards® loyalty program, place an order in the 7NOW® delivery app in over 35 participating markets, or rely on 7-Eleven for bill payment service, self-service lockers and other convenient services.
